Ingredients
- 8 oz. bag of Spaetzle noodles
- 8 slices thick sliced bacon, chopped
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 1 apple cored, peeled and diced
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 16 oz. pkg. smoked bratwurst, sliced
- 8 oz. cream cheese
- 2 cups German style sauerkraut
- 8 oz. pkg. Swiss cheese, chopped
- 4 Tablespoons unsalted butter
- cooking spray
Details
Preparation time 20mins
Cooking time 40mins
Preparation
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350
Bring 4 quarts water to boil and add the noodles. Lightly boil for 10-12 minutes. Drain and set aside.
While noodles are cooking, in skillet, fry bacon till slightly crisp. Remove from skillet leaving drippings in skillet add onion, apple, salt and pepper. Saute for 4-5 minutes. Add bratwurst and cook for an additional 5-8 minutes.
Lower heat and add cream cheese and reserved bacon. Continue stirring until cream cheese is blended. Remove from heat and stir in sauerkraut, Swiss cheese and Spaetzle noodles.
Spray a 9x13 baking dish/pan. Add mixture to pan and top with pats of butter.
Bake covered for 15-20 minutes until cheese is bubbly.
Note--We don't really care for the sauerkraut in this so instead of using the sauerkraut I use the whole 16oz. bag of Spaetzle noodles.
